Mahabharata Karna Parva – न च तान गणयाम आसुः सर्वे ते दैवमॊहिताः

Shloka (श्लोक)
न च तान गणयाम आसुः सर्वे ते दैवमॊहिताः
परस्थितं सूतपुत्रं च जयेत्य ऊचुर नरा भुवि
⚡ Quick Meaning
They could not count them, all were influenced by fate, proclaiming the son of the charioteer would win.
Translations
English Translation
This verse comments on the futility of counting the fallen warriors, as they were all under the influence of fate. It emphasizes the prevailing belief that the son of the charioteer, Karna, was destined for victory.
